Understanding UPVC Windows and Doors: The Smart Choice for Modern Homes

In current years, the popularity of Unplasticized Polyvinyl Chloride (UPVC) windows and doors has risen in building and construction and renovation projects worldwide. This surge can be credited to their numerous benefits, which vary from energy effectiveness to visual appeals. This post supplies an in-depth look into UPVC windows and doors, highlighting their qualities, advantages, setup procedure, maintenance, and some often asked questions.

What are UPVC Windows and Doors?

UPVC windows and doors are made from a robust and resilient product called unplasticized polyvinyl chloride. Unlike traditional products like wood or aluminum, UPVC is known for its resistance to weathering, deterioration, and chemical damage. These functions make UPVC a perfect option for modern-day homes, combining both functionality and visual appeal.

Benefits of UPVC Windows and Doors

UPVC doors and windows provide a wide variety of benefits, making them a favored option among homeowners and contractors. Some of these benefits include:

  1. Energy Efficiency:

    • UPVC windows and doors have excellent thermal insulation properties, preventing heat loss throughout winter and heat entry in summer. This can significantly lower energy costs.
  2. Enhanced Security:

    • Many UPVC profiles featured multi-point locking systems and strengthened structures that provide increased security versus burglaries.
  3. Low Maintenance:

    • Unlike wood, which needs routine painting and treatment, UPVC does not require frequent upkeep. Cleaning is as basic as wiping with a wet fabric.
  4. Visual Appeal:

    • UPVC doors and windows can be tailored to match any architectural design and can be found in different colors and finishes, including wood-grain impacts, offering the preferred aesthetic without the normal drawbacks of wood.
  5. Noise Reduction:

    • The airtight seal of UPVC frames assists to obstruct out external sound, adding an aspect of tranquility to the living environment.
  6. Economical:

    • Although the preliminary financial investment might be a little higher than traditional doors and windows, the long-lasting savings on upkeep and energy expenses make UPVC an affordable option.

Installation of UPVC Windows and Doors

The installation process of UPVC windows and doors is vital for ensuring their performance and longevity. Here's a summary of the actions involved:

Step-by-Step Installation Process

  1. Measurement:

    • Accurate measurements of doors and window openings are essential to ensuring a best fit.
  2. Preparation:

    • Remove any existing frames and prepare the openings by cleaning and leveling the surfaces.
  3. Dry Fit:

    • Place the UPVC frames into the openings without securing them to look for fit and make sure that they are level.
  4. Securing the Frame:

    • Once correctly fitted, the frames are secured using screws or other fasteners, guaranteeing they are sealed tightly.
  5. Sealing:

    • Apply suitable sealants to avoid air and water seepage, additional boosting the energy effectiveness of the installation.
  6. Completing Touches:

    • Install trims or completing pieces to offer the setup a sleek look.

Maintenance of UPVC Windows and Doors

Though UPVC needs very little maintenance, suitable care can make sure longevity and ideal efficiency. Here are some upkeep tips:

Maintenance Tips for UPVC Windows and Doors

  • Routine Cleaning: Use mild detergents with water to clean the frames and glass.
  • Check Seals and Hinges: Regularly examine weather seals and hinges and change them if worn or harmed.
  • Lubrication: Apply a silicon-based lube to moving parts like locks and hinges to make sure smooth operation.
  • Examine for Damage: Periodically examine for any indications of damage or wear and address problems promptly.

FAQs About UPVC Windows and Doors

Q1: How long do UPVC windows and doors last?

A1: UPVC doors and windows can last approximately 25 years or longer, depending on the quality of the products and upkeep.

Q2: Are UPVC windows energy effective?

A2: Yes, UPVC windows and doors provide outstanding insulation, helping to decrease energy expenses and preserve indoor comfort.

Q3: Can UPVC doors and windows be painted?

A3: While painting UPVC is possible, it is typically not advised as it can void guarantees. UPVC is available in numerous surfaces that do not need painting.

Q4: Are UPVC windows protect?

A4: Yes, UPVC doors and windows featured multi-point locking systems and can be strengthened for included security.

Q5: How do UPVC windows compare with wood windows?

A5: UPVC windows are usually more long lasting, require less maintenance, and offer better insulation compared to wood windows, which are more vulnerable to rot and need routine maintenance.
